Commercial Slab Construction in Fredericksburg, VA

Commercial slab construction services involve the creation of solid, durable concrete foundations for various types of commercial properties, including warehouses, retail stores, office buildings, and industrial facilities. These projects typically require precise planning and execution to ensure the foundation can support the structure's weight and withstand daily use. Property owners often seek information about the types of slabs available, such as poured concrete or precast options, as well as the specific considerations for different building sizes and load requirements. Understanding the scope of work, including site preparation, reinforcement, and finishing, is essential before requesting a service.

Before requesting commercial slab construction, property owners should consider factors like the intended use of the building, load-bearing needs, and local soil conditions that could impact the foundation's stability. It is also helpful to understand the permit process and any site-specific requirements that may influence project planning. Clear communication about project size, timeline, and budget expectations can help ensure the construction process aligns with the property owner’s goals and provides a reliable foundation for future development.

Common Commercial Slab Construction Jobs

Commercial slab construction involves pouring concrete foundations for retail, office, or industrial buildings.

Parking lot slabs provide durable surfaces for vehicle access and parking areas.

Warehouse flooring requires strong, level slabs to support heavy equipment and storage needs.

Loading dock slabs create stable platforms for loading and unloading goods efficiently.

Sidewalk and walkway slabs enhance safety and accessibility around commercial properties.

Structural slabs form the base for various building components, ensuring stability and longevity.

Commercial Slab Construction Questions

What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are used for fo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and other structural surfaces on business properties.

What materials are commonly used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the primary material, often reinforced with steel to enhance strength and durability.

How thick should a commercial slab be? The thickness varies based on the load requirements but typically ranges from 4 to 12 inches for most applications.

What factors influence the design of a commercial slab? Factors include the intended use, load capacity, soil conditions, and local building codes.
